This is manufactured by Texas Instruments. The manufacturer part number is LMC6064IN/NOPB. Featuring a 83nv/√hz of typical input voltage noise density. Features 100khz typical gain bandwidth. The given dimensions of the product include 0.75 x 0.25 x 0.13in. The product is available in through hole configuration. Furthermore, it has a typical 15v/ms of slew rate. It is a type of single power supply. It comprises 4 channels per chip. Rail to rail options include no. It carries 1 khz of maximum operating frequency. In addition, the height is 3.3mm. It has a typical single supply voltage of 4.5 → 15 v. Furthermore, the product is 0.25in wide. Its accurate length is 19.05mm. The package is a sort of pdip. Whereas, the minimum operating temperature of the product is -40 °c. It is a sort of a precision amplifier. Furthermore, its typical voltage gain includes 109.5 db. It has a maximum operating temperature of +85 °c. It contains 14 pins. It is assigned with possible HTSUS value of 8542.33.0001. The product is rohs3 compliant. It carries 26 ma output or channel current. The product has -40°c ~ 85°c (tj) operating temperature range. Moreover, the product comes in 14-dip (0.300", 7.62mm). The typical current - input bias includes 0.01 pa. The maximum voltage supply span of the product is 15.5 v. While the minimum voltage supply is 4.5 v. In addition, it is reach unaffected. Furthermore, it has arail-to-rail output. The current - supply of a bespoke product is 80µa (x4 channels). It is shipped in tube package . Its typical moisture sensitivity level is 1 (unlimited). The 0.035v/µs is the slew rate of the product. The input offset voltage is 100 µv. It integrates 4 circuits. The gain bandwidth product is 100 khz. The product lmc®, is a highly preferred choice for users. 14-pdip is the supplier device package value. It is a sort of a cmos amplifier. Moreover, it corresponds to lmc6064, a base product number of the product. The product is designated with the ear99 code number.
